如何修复SolidWorks中的Microsoft SQL Server安装错误

安装SolidWorks有时会在试图设置Microsoft SQL Server时碰到障碍。该数据库组件对于SolidWorks电气和其他功能至关重要。如果您看到有关SQL Server无法安装的错误消息,请不要担心 - 有几种方法可以超越此障碍。

您可能遇到的最常见错误包括:

  • SolidWorks电气无法连接到SQL Server
  • Microsoft SQL Server无法安装
  • 指定的SA密码不符合强密码要求

让我们浏览一些有效的解决方案,以使您的SolidWorks安装重回正轨。

作为管理员运行安装

在研究更复杂的修复之前,请先从这个简单的步骤开始:

步骤1:右键单击SolidWorks安装文件。

步骤2:从上下文菜单中选择“作为管理员运行”。

这授予安装程序进行系统更改的必要权限。如果这无法解决问题,请继续进行以下方法。

调整SOLWORKS电气的SQL Server设置通常会解决连接问题:

步骤1:在SolidWorks安装向导中,导航到摘要页面。

步骤2:找到“电气选项”部分,然后单击“更改”。

步骤3:将协作服务器名称设置为ablocalhost

步骤4:选中“安装SQL Server的新实例”的框。

步骤5:在名称字段中,输入ablocalhost/abTEW_SQLEXPRESS

步骤6:在位置字段中,在SolidWorks电气之前添加“ AB”。

步骤7:单击返回以返回摘要页面,然后恢复安装。

这些更改有助于SolidWorks创建一个新的SQL Server实例,避免了与现有安装的冲突。

调整Windows 11的磁盘块尺寸

Windows 11使用较大的块尺寸进行磁盘对齐,这可能会导致与SQL Server的兼容性问题。这是检查和调整的方法:

步骤1:打开命令提示符作为管理员。

步骤2:运行以下命令检查当前的块大小:

fsutil fsinfo sectorinfo C:

步骤3:寻找物理bytersector foratomicity和yeallyBytersector forperformance的值。如果两个都大于4096,请继续下一步。

步骤4:打开PowerShell作为管理员,并运行此命令以模拟4KB部门的大小:

New-ItemProperty -Path "HKLM:SYSTEMCurrentControlSetServicesstornvmeParametersDevice" -Name "ForcedPhysicalSectorSizeInBytes" -PropertyType MultiString -Force -Value "* 4095"

步骤5:用以下方式验证更改

Get-ItemProperty -Path "HKLM:SYSTEMCurrentControlSetServicesstornvmeParametersDevice" -Name "ForcedPhysicalSectorSizeInBytes"

步骤6:重新启动计算机以应用更改。

此调整使SQL Server可以在Windows 11上使用磁盘结构,并有可能解决安装错误。

修改SQL Server实例名称

如果您收到说明实例名称已经在使用的错误,请尝试以下步骤:

步骤1:在SolidWorks安装向导中,请访问摘要页面。

建议阅读:

步骤2:单击产品部分旁边的“更改”。

步骤3:在产品类别中取消选中“ SolidWorks电气”。

步骤4:考虑将安装位置更改为新目录。

步骤5:返回到摘要页面,然后继续安装。

这些更改有助于避免与现有SQL Server实例或目录发生冲突。

禁用特定的实体组件

作为最后的手段,您可以尝试安装SolidWorks,而无需某些依赖SQL Server的组件:

步骤1:在安装向导中,导航到摘要页面。

步骤2:单击产品旁边的“更改”。

步骤3:取消选中以下组件:

  • SolidWorks电气
  • SolidWorks管理
  • SolidWorks PDM客户端

步骤4:返回到摘要页面,然后继续安装。

尽管此方法限制了一些功能,但它允许您安装Core SolidWorks软件。解决SQL Server问题后,您可以在稍后添加这些组件。

使用这些方法,您应该能够克服SQL Server的安装错误并启动并运行SolidWorks。请记住,在更改系统之前,请始终备份数据,如果您要在公司环境中安装,请咨询您的IT部门。